WebJimi Hendrix usually played guitar in standard tuning a half step down. This is usually called “E flat tuning”. So Eb-Ab-Db-Gb-Bb-Eb. Lowering the pitch a half step makes the strings … WebJimi Hendrix was famous for this; tuned a half step down. ... play with higher action or larger gauge strings due to the less tension on the strings required to maintain the right pitch. WebFeb 4, 2024 · Hendrix’ alternative tuning is subtle, in comparison to many other alternative tunings. He lowers ALL of the guitar’s strings by one half step. E becomes Eb. That is to say, all the strings are a half step, or one fret, lower than standard tuning.
